U21s Lose Late On Mon 08th Apr 2013 22:26
Two goals in the final two minutes saw the Blues’ U21s fall to a 3-2 defeat to Charlton at Portman Road, Jay Emmanuel-Thomas and Jack Marriott netting for Town.

Supporters Club Praise for Generous Mings Sun 17th Mar 2013 16:24
The ITFC Supporters Club have applauded young left-back Tyrone Mings for supplying tickets to yesterday’s game against Bolton to a fan on Twitter who had told him he was too “skint” to go to Portman Road.

Chopra and Stearman Back for Bolton Clash Fri 15th Mar 2013 14:46
Michael Chopra and Richard Stearman will be back in the Town side for Saturday’s home game against in-form Bolton Wanderers. Left-back Aaron Cresswell is expected to be fine, despite suffering an ankle problem in training, but right-back Elliott Hewitt and striker Frank Nouble both miss out due to injuries.
Peterborough 0-0 Town Sat 09th Mar 2013 17:03
Frank Nouble came closest to breaking the deadlock as the Blues’ trip to Peterborough ended in a 0-0 draw. The January signing from Wolves struck the woodwork from 25 yards and then forced Posh keeper Bobby Olejnik into a fine save during the first half.
Tabb, Hewitt and Nouble Start at Peterborough Sat 09th Mar 2013 14:16
Jay Tabb makes his Blues debut, Frank Nouble his first Town start and Elliott Hewitt his first Blues start in the league in today’s crucial relegation six-pointer at Peterborough. Skipper Carlos Edwards is only considered fit enough for a place on the bench due to the groin injury that saw him miss the midweek trip to Nottingham Forest, while Michael Chopra is out with a dead leg and Lee Martin and Richard Stearman are suspended.
Hewitt and Tabb Set to Start at Peterborough But Chopra Out Fri 08th Mar 2013 14:31
Boss Mick McCarthy will hand Elliott Hewitt his first Town league start and new loanee Jay Tabb looks set to make his Blues debut in Saturday’s vital relegation six-pointer at Peterborough United. Michael Chopra joins the suspended Lee Martin and Richard Stearman on the sidelines due to a dead leg, but skipper Carlos Edwards and midfielder Jay Emmanuel-Thomas return to the squad after missing the midweek trip to Nottingham Forest.
